Job description

Avery Healthcare is one of the UK's largest providers of luxury elderly care homes, offering exceptional care across a growing network of over 100 homes. They are passionate about creating meaningful experiences for their residents and team members, and are looking for a warm, enthusiastic, and dedicated individual to join their award‑winning team as a Kitchen Assistant.

Main duties of the job

As a Kitchen Assistant, your focus will be to support the catering function in food preparation and maintain a clean environment for the safe production of beverages and meals, ensuring a high‑quality and comprehensive service is delivered to residents. Other responsibilities include understanding the principles of safe food handling, contributing to team working, advising on the supply and quality of items, and acting with respect and compassion towards the residents.

About us

Avery Healthcare is a leading provider of luxury elderly care homes in the UK. They are committed to creating a supportive and inspiring environment where employees feel valued and empowered, and where residents can enjoy their later years to the fullest.

Responsibilities
  • Understanding the principles of safe food handling, to ensure all food preparations undertaken in the kitchen are to the highest standards of hygiene.
  • Contributing fully to team working, responding positively to colleagues, and actioning all reasonable work instructions promptly.
  • Advising on the supply and quality of items used to carry out tasks, ensuring timely and appropriate ordering of replacement goods.
  • Acting accordingly towards residents and their visitors, respecting the dignity and individuality of each resident.
Shift pattern details

Monday‑Sunday

About you

To be successful in your application, you will live our values of caring, supportive, honest, respectful, and accountable in all that you do.

Our ideal candidate must:

  • Hold a Basic Food Hygiene Certificate and demonstrate high standards of personal hygiene.
  • Have knowledge of Health and Safety, particularly moving and handling techniques, fire safety, and COSHH assessments.
  • Be an efficient worker, capable of a high level of sustained physical effort and able to respond to a demanding workload.
  • Demonstrate initiative and display a positive and flexible aptitude for team working.
  • Exhibit a caring and understanding attitude towards the residents.
